Top Attractions Around Yushima
What attractions are nearby?
In this vibrant area, you'll find a variety of cultural and culinary activities nearby, making your stay in Yushima an enriching experience within Tokyo’s bustling cityscape.
Family Activities
- Yushima Shrine: Visit this historic shrine to enjoy cultural insights and participate in traditional festivals ideal for family outings.
- Ueno Park: Spend a day exploring the expansive greenspace filled with playgrounds, museums, and a zoo that captivates visitors of all ages.
- Tokyo National Museum: Discover Japan’s rich history through engaging exhibits and family-friendly activities within this renowned museum in the region.
- Ameya-Yokocho Market: Experience lively shopping and tasting local street foods at this bustling market, perfect for a family adventure in the area.

Transportation Options
- Tokyo Metro Ginza Line: This subway line offers convenient access to many key districts, making it easy to explore this part of the city from your vacation rental.
- JR Chuo Line: Connecting you to central Tokyo and beyond, the JR Chuo Line is a reliable train option for seamless travel around the region.
- Bus Services: Local bus routes provide flexible transportation through the area, allowing you to reach nearby attractions directly from your accommodation.
- Taxis and Ride-Sharing: Available throughout the region, taxis and ride-sharing services offer comfortable and direct transportation options when visiting here.
Local Customs Options
- Respect for Tradition: In this area, it's customary to observe traditional etiquette, such as bowing politely when greeting locals or entering temples, reflecting the region's deep cultural roots.
- Quiet Reverence: Maintaining a quiet and respectful demeanor is appreciated, especially when visiting historic sites and during religious practices in the vicinity.
- Proper Disposal of Waste: Visitors are encouraged to follow local waste disposal customs, often sorting trash meticulously, which showcases the area's commitment to cleanliness and environmental care.
- Celebration of Seasonal Festivals: Participating respectfully in seasonal festivals and events offers an authentic experience, highlighting the region's rich cultural heritage and community spirit.
